Lines Matching refs:acp63_base
73 ext_int_ctrl = readl(adata->acp63_base + ACP_EXTERNAL_INTR_CNTL);
75 writel(ext_int_ctrl, adata->acp63_base + ACP_EXTERNAL_INTR_CNTL);
84 ext_int_ctrl = readl(adata->acp63_base + ACP_EXTERNAL_INTR_CNTL);
86 writel(ext_int_ctrl, adata->acp63_base + ACP_EXTERNAL_INTR_CNTL);
167 writel(ACP_SRAM_PTE_OFFSET | BIT(31), rtd->acp63_base + ACPAXI2AXI_ATU_BASE_ADDR_GRP_1);
168 writel(PAGE_SIZE_4K_ENABLE, rtd->acp63_base + ACPAXI2AXI_ATU_PAGE_SIZE_GRP_1);
174 writel(low, rtd->acp63_base + ACP_SCRATCH_REG_0 + val);
176 writel(high, rtd->acp63_base + ACP_SCRATCH_REG_0 + val + 4);
212 pdm_data->acp63_base = adata->acp63_base;
233 period_bytes, rtd->acp63_base);
243 high = readl(rtd->acp63_base + ACP_WOV_RX_LINEARPOSITIONCNTR_HIGH);
245 low = readl(rtd->acp63_base + ACP_WOV_RX_LINEARPOSITIONCNTR_LOW);
310 writel(ch_mask, rtd->acp63_base + ACP_WOV_PDM_NO_OF_CHANNELS);
311 writel(PDM_DECIMATION_FACTOR, rtd->acp63_base + ACP_WOV_PDM_DECIMATION_FACTOR);
313 pdm_status = acp63_check_pdm_dma_status(rtd->acp63_base);
315 ret = acp63_start_pdm_dma(rtd->acp63_base);
320 pdm_status = acp63_check_pdm_dma_status(rtd->acp63_base);
322 ret = acp63_stop_pdm_dma(rtd->acp63_base);
377 adata->acp63_base = devm_ioremap(&pdev->dev, res->start, resource_size(res));
378 if (!adata->acp63_base)
420 period_bytes, adata->acp63_base);